光泵磁共振实验中实验参数选取的探讨RESEARCH ON EXPERIMENTAL PARAMETERS IN OPTICAL-PUMPING MAGNETIC RESONANCE EXPERIMENTS
段俊熙,冯璐
摘要(Abstract):
在光泵磁共振实验中,选择合适的射频频率、扫场幅度和外加水平磁场对实验的顺利进行和保证实验测量结果的精度有着重要作用。虽然已有很多文章探讨过相关问题,但并未明确提出关于上述实验参数选取的原则以及相应的参数取值范围。本文提出在光泵磁共振实验中,相关实验参数的选取应该使得在测量过程中能够观测到所有对应于三角波峰和波谷位置的共振信号并明确地区分信号来源。本文通过理论分析给出了不同测量方法下相应的实验参数取值范围,并通过实验测量验证了这些参数取值范围的合理性。
关键词(KeyWords): 光泵磁共振;抽运信号;共振信号;扫场法;扫频法
